Meaning of Racher:
Racher is a modern name derived from the name Rachel. Rachel is a Hebrew name which means 'ewe' or 'lamb'. It symbolizes tenderness, kindness, and innocence. Racher carries the essence of its root name while having a contemporary and unique twist. It is a perfect choice for parents looking for a name that embodies both tradition and modernity.
